Three competitors have been removed from The Challenge: Cutthroat, with the announcement coming in the new episode of The Challenge season 42.

On the Wednesday (September 16) episode titled “Is This Safe?” Host TJ Lavin showed up to say, “Leo, Nelson, and Josh all broke the code of conduct here on The Challenge, so they’re all gone.” He didn’t go into detail about the incident.

Leo Dionicio, Nelson Thomas, and Josh Goldstein are the three contestants who were promptly eliminated from the show, which premiered this past August. All three contestants have also since broken their silence on their departures.

What happened?

According to TV Insider, there was an incident between the three men where Josh reportedly said a racial slur during a game with Nelson, leading Nelson to damage the kitchen in anger. Leo also reportedly repeated the word.

Production allegedly took Nelson to a hotel and later disqualified him for property damage, while Josh and Leo were disqualified for the language. The Challenge has not publicly confirmed these claims yet, however, and they seem to have come from a longtime spoiler account called GamerVev, per Parade.

Nelson Thomas speaks out on what happened

Nelson spoke out on X, late last night, writing, “I let my emotions take over, broke dishes, destroyed kitchen and violated the code of conduct. That’s on me. I’m learning and growing, and I’m grateful my @TheChallenge family sees the good and the bad. #reality TV.”

He shared a follow-up post later to say that he received a DM apology from Josh and is “giving him space to take ownership publicly.”

“Saying you have Black friends doesn’t give you a pass to use the N-word. This goes beyond TV. We need accountability, understanding, and growth,” he said.

Josh has not yet spoken publicly.

How did Leo respond?

Leo took to his Instagram Stories and wrote, “Getting DQ’d was not the way I wanted to go out but a time was had!”

He further opened up on Johnny “Bananas” Devenanzio’s Death, Taxes, and Bananas podcast.

“What I said was super ignorant,” Leo admitted on the episode, but added that he thought the hand he was dealt “was pretty messed up considering I didn’t really do s*** wrong.”

He also shared that he started crying after he found out he had been disqualified and a big reason why is because he felt the season had been going so well.
